Do crisp packets contain metal?
In fact, crisp packets are made of a “metallised plastic film”, which is plastic that has been coated with a thin layer of metal (usually aluminium) on the inside. The downside is that this combination of plastic and metal makes crisp and other packets very difficult to recycle.
What material are crisp packets made of?
At the moment most crisp packets in the UK can’t be recycled because they’re made from a “metallised plastic film”. Although the inside of a crisp packet is shiny and looks like aluminium foil, it is actually plastic.
Are crisp packets environmentally friendly?
“The crisp packet is quite a hi-tech piece of polymer packaging,” says Dermot O’Hare of the University of Oxford. However, recycling it is difficult. While technically the metallised films can be recycled at an industrial level, says UK waste agency WRAP, it isn’t economically viable to do so widely yet.

Are potato chips bags recyclable?
According to greenphillyblog.com, most potato and tortilla chip bags are made from aluminum laminated with polypropylene, also known as metalized polypropylene, or low-density polyethylene film. They generally are not recyclable in most cities since they are made of mixed commodities that cannot be separated.
Why are the inside of chip bags shiny?
Why are the inside of bags of chips shiny? The basic material is BoPET, otherwise known as Mylar in America. Adding a thin layer of aluminum makes the bag much less gas permeable, and also shiny. It keeps the food fresher longer by keeping out oxygen better than plastic does.
Are skinny pop bags recyclable?
Popcorn Bags Aren’t Recyclable Popcorn bags are made of paper, but some are lined with potentially toxic chemicals (perfluorinated grease-proofing agents, or C8 compounds) to prevent grease from soaking through. Toss them in the trash.
